## Deployment

The Pairforge matching service is sensitive to garbage-collection pauses: a full GC over 200ms can cause match timeouts and duplicate assignments downstream. We deploy with a low-pause collector and pinned heap sizes, and we stagger rollouts one node at a time to avoid synchronized pauses. Never change heap flags ad hoc. Production nodes run with the following values.

service settings:
ralael:
  pin: 7453
  tenant: zorath
  seal: seal_087806e4
  metrics_host: metrics.ralael.paliqworks.example
  standby_team: fraath
  escalation: praok-istiel
  nonce: 10e083

MEMO — Fenbrook Analytics

To: Board of Directors
Re: Revised sales-commission scheme

Management has finalised the revised commission structure effective next quarter. Flat-rate commissions are replaced by a tiered model rewarding retention and multi-year agreements; the estimated cost impact is neutral in year one. Sales leadership supports the change, and payroll systems are ready. The scheme supports objectives described in the confidential note below.

management briefing: Holiusek Group is in early talks to buy Eliixox Foods for about $183.6 million. The Oliael launch date is April 19, and nothing goes to the press before then. Legal wants the Casaelox Holdings term sheet withdrawn before December 11.

Q: What do I do if the Larkspur firmware update channel rejects a signed build during promotion? A: This usually means the channel's signing identity was rotated without re-registering the release key. As release manager, do not re-sign the build; instead, open the channel admin console on the Tindervale host and run the identity recovery flow. The flow re-binds the current release key to the stable channel after verifying you hold the channel's recovery passphrase, which is kept immediately below this entry.

recovery phrase for tafog-bajof: sorvan-silok-isteth-quenax-briax-tamys

Runbook: Kiosk Watchdog Account Recovery

The Pellbright kiosk app runs a watchdog service that restarts the UI if it stalls for more than 90 seconds. If the watchdog's service account gets locked out — usually after a clock-drift incident — the kiosk boots into a limited recovery shell. From there, select "Restore Watchdog Credentials" and confirm the device serial on screen. When prompted, enter the recovery passphrase shown below to re-enroll the account.

strongbox words: ulamir-ulaix